Copy Editor and Staff Writer

Position Announcement

Copy Editor and Staff Writer

Summary

This 12-month, full-time, exempt position serves as a member of the Communications Office and reports to the Director of Communications and Sports Information. Supports the internal and external communication efforts of the college, including branding, sports information, media relations, marketing, and public relations.

Major Duties 

  • Edits and proofs copy for all college publications, including Reflection magazine twice annually, copy for the Web site, and copy for printed marketing materials. 
    Writes press releases as needed.
  • Coordinates advertising efforts and development of ads for enrollment marketing, auxiliary services marketing, and general marketing.
  • Serves as editor for all media for external constituents produced by the Communications Office or by other departments (including the Web site, e-mail distributions to prospective students and to alumni, and any mass print materials) to ensure consistency in quality, relevance, content, and appearance.
  • Approves all uses of the college logos and other graphic representations to ensure brand consistency.
  • Maintains the newspaper clipping archive.
  • Supports Communications Office initiatives and completes other duties as assigned by the Director.

Personal Attributes and Skills

  • Superior grammar and writing skills.
  • Close attention to detail.
  • Excellent organizational skills; ability to prioritize and handle multiple projects in order to meet deadlines.
  • Aptitude for evaluating and editing information.
  • Team player with demonstrated interpersonal skills.
  • Christian faith and a commitment to the mission of the college.

Education and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in English, Communications, or a related field preferred.
  • Experience in a higher education setting and editing or proofreading experience preferred.
  • Experience in project management, Web development, and/or marketing a plus.
